I cannot claim my 24 year old son as a dependent. Can I still take a credit for his college tuition. Also, what is the earnings limit for this deduction.

You cannot claim education expenses for a credit or deduction without claiming the student as a dependent. The student would claim qualified expenses paid out of pocket or with loans on his tax return regardless of who paid them. The income limits at which the credits or deductions phase out vary by the specific credit or deduction.
